I agree high 14s only the 1g crx HF is 17xx lbs... and you dont want to use it (Carbed... good luck installing new lines) so 87 SI CRX rated at a 1930lbs plus 100lbs motor difference add an average driver 180lbs you looking at a 2200 lbs approx... and you got a 160 hp and no torque and youll need to get 200 whp to hit low 13s. so where are you goign to get 60-70 hp with boltons... not to mention traction problems youll have ... youll need 600lbs rear srpings atleast and mighty torsion bars but you have to get those to even put the engine in place

i have a 88 crx si weighs in at 2250 with me in it. and i went 14.06 at 97.99mph on slicks. that was my first time ever on slicks. and all i have done is intake header and some str cam gears.
